引言
随着互联网技术的飞速发展,网络安全问题日益凸显。网络安全隐患不仅威胁到个人隐私,还可能对企业、政府机构甚至国家安全造成严重损害。因此,了解网络安全隐患,掌握高效漏洞检测技巧,对于筑牢网络安全防线至关重要。本文将深入剖析网络安全隐患,并提供实用的漏洞检测方法。
一、网络安全隐患概述
1.1 网络攻击类型
网络攻击主要分为以下几类:
- 窃密攻击:通过非法手段获取敏感信息。
- 拒绝服务攻击(DoS):使网络服务不可用。
- 分布式拒绝服务攻击(DDoS):利用大量僵尸网络发起攻击。
- 恶意软件攻击:通过恶意软件感染系统,窃取信息或控制设备。
- 钓鱼攻击:通过伪装成合法网站,诱骗用户输入个人信息。
1.2 网络安全隐患来源
网络安全隐患主要来源于以下几个方面:
- 系统漏洞:操作系统、应用软件等存在安全漏洞。
- 网络设备:路由器、交换机等网络设备存在安全风险。
- 用户操作:用户密码设置简单、泄露个人信息等。
- 社会工程学:利用人性弱点,诱骗用户泄露信息。
二、高效漏洞检测技巧
2.1 自动化漏洞扫描
自动化漏洞扫描是检测网络安全隐患的重要手段。以下是一些常用的自动化漏洞扫描工具:
- Nessus:一款功能强大的漏洞扫描工具,支持多种操作系统。
- OpenVAS:开源的漏洞扫描系统,具有强大的检测能力。
- AWVS(Acunetix Web Vulnerability Scanner):专门针对Web应用的漏洞扫描工具。
2.2 手动漏洞检测
手动漏洞检测主要针对自动化扫描无法检测到的漏洞。以下是一些手动漏洞检测技巧:
- 代码审计:对应用程序代码进行审查,查找潜在的安全漏洞。
- 渗透测试:模拟黑客攻击,检测系统漏洞。
- 安全配置检查:检查网络设备、操作系统和应用软件的安全配置。
2.3 安全意识培训
提高用户安全意识是预防网络安全隐患的重要措施。以下是一些安全意识培训方法:
- 定期举办安全培训课程:提高员工对网络安全问题的认识。
- 加强内部审计:定期对员工进行安全审计,确保遵守安全规定。
- 发布安全公告:及时发布安全漏洞信息,提醒用户关注。
三、案例分析
以下是一个典型的网络安全隐患案例:
案例:某企业网站被黑客入侵,导致用户信息泄露。
分析:
- 原因:企业网站存在SQL注入漏洞,黑客通过构造恶意SQL语句,获取数据库中的用户信息。
- 解决方案:对网站进行安全加固,修复SQL注入漏洞,并加强安全意识培训。
四、总结
网络安全隐患无处不在,掌握高效漏洞检测技巧对于筑牢网络安全防线至关重要。通过自动化漏洞扫描、手动漏洞检测和安全意识培训,可以有效降低网络安全隐患。同时,企业应密切关注安全漏洞信息,及时修复漏洞,确保网络安全。
